LeetCode 20200127(最后一个单词 的长度)

左心房为你撑大大i 提交于 2020-01-30 07:59:54

1.最后一个单词的长度
注意1.要考虑如果字符串末尾是空格怎么办 所以用length–将需要考虑的长度缩减
注意2 然后用一个变量存放单词长度 这个参数一旦碰到空格就置零 否则进行计数
注意3 continue

class Solution {
public:
    int lengthOfLastWord(string s) {
        int len=s.size();
        int res=0;
        while(s[len-1]==' '){
            len--;
        }
        for(int i=0;i<len;i++){
            if(s[i]==' '){
                res=0;
                continue;
            }
            res++;
        }
        return res;
    }
};
标签
易学教程内所有资源均来自网络或用户发布的内容,如有违反法律规定的内容欢迎反馈
该文章没有解决你所遇到的问题?点击提问,说说你的问题,让更多的人一起探讨吧!